Citadel Advisors, founded in 1990 by Kenneth C. Griffin as Citadel LLC and headquartered in Chicago, Illinois, is one of the world’s most prominent hedge funds, managing tens of billions in assets through sophisticated quantitative trading strategies. The firm excels in market-making and high-frequency trading across asset classes like equities, fixed income, options, and commodities, leveraging cutting-edge technology and data analysis to generate returns. Citadel operates two main arms: its hedge fund business, which serves institutional and high-net-worth investors, and Citadel Securities, a leading market maker that facilitates a significant portion of U.S. equity and options trades. Known for its secretive, high-performance culture, Citadel has grown into a financial titan under Griffin’s leadership, influencing global markets with its scale and innovation.

Citadel Advisors's Q4 2020 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2020, Citadel Advisors held 11,975 positions worth $385B, up 9.1% from $353B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 31% of the portfolio.

Citadel Advisors withdrew a net $35.1B in Q4 2020, closing 1,130 positions and reducing 4,218 holdings. Its most notable exit was Immunomedics Inc, an estimated $213M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 3.7% of assets, up from 3%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Industrials.

Against the trend, Citadel Advisors opened a new position in S&P Global worth $114M.

  • Citadel Advisors's largest Q4 2020 buy was S&P Global: 345,785 shares worth $114M.
  • Citadel Advisors added most to iShares Core S&P 500 ETF in Q4 2020, an estimated $1.16B increase.
  • Citadel Advisors's biggest Q4 2020 reduction was Amazon, cutting an estimated $1.55B.
  • Citadel Advisors fully exited Immunomedics Inc in Q4 2020, selling an estimated $213M.
  • Citadel Advisors's ten largest holdings make up 31% of its $385B portfolio in Q4 2020.
  • Citadel Advisors opened 1,989 new positions and closed 1,130 in Q4 2020.
  • Citadel Advisors's portfolio value rose 9.1% quarter-over-quarter to $385B.

Based on Citadel Advisors's 13F filing for Q4 2020, filed 16 Feb 2021.
